There's been this idea floating around for a couple years that a 2 liter bottle of coke poured in the proper areas and let dry will provide a sticky, vht-like substance for good launching. Active ingredient: corn syrup. So Drew, Jasen, and myself head to supersaver at 2am and get 2 bottles of karo, 2 bottles of rubbing alcohol, a pack of camels, a hershey's bar, and a frappacino.
The theory goes, spread some karo around in a tire track mark, mix with some alcohol, ignite, and watch burn up and bond to the ground. This was not an easy task and ultimately didn't work. HOWEVER, one small drop of karo smeared around, burn the **** out of the tires, and launching works quite well... really well. I think I lost my rear tires burning out so much for trial and error, but victory is an achievement that cannot be purchased with money.
